ВУЗ:
Составители:
Рубрика:
5
3. Поддержка архитектуры клиент-сервер.
4. Распространенность.
5. Быстрое обучение.
6. Декларативность. С помощью SQL программист описывает
только то, какие данные нужно извлечь или модифицировать. Ка-
ким образом это сделать, решает СУБД непосредственно при обра-
ботке SQL-запроса. Однако программисту полезно представлять,
как СУБД будет разбирать текст его запроса. Чем сложнее сконст-
руирован запрос, тем больше он допускает вариантов написания,
различных по скорости выполнения, но одинаковых по итоговому
набору данных.
Недостатки SQL:
1. Неполное соответствие реляционной модели данных (нали-
чие дубликатов, необязательность первичного ключа, возможность
упорядочения результатов).
2. Недостаточно продуманный механизм неопределенных зна-
чений.
3. Сложность формулировок и громоздкость.
3. Поддержка архитектуры клиент-сервер. 4. Распространенность. 5. Быстрое обучение. 6. Декларативность. С помощью SQL программист описывает только то, какие данные нужно извлечь или модифицировать. Ка- ким образом это сделать, решает СУБД непосредственно при обра- ботке SQL-запроса. Однако программисту полезно представлять, как СУБД будет разбирать текст его запроса. Чем сложнее сконст- руирован запрос, тем больше он допускает вариантов написания, различных по скорости выполнения, но одинаковых по итоговому набору данных. Недостатки SQL: 1. Неполное соответствие реляционной модели данных (нали- чие дубликатов, необязательность первичного ключа, возможность упорядочения результатов). 2. Недостаточно продуманный механизм неопределенных зна- чений. 3. Сложность формулировок и громоздкость. 5
Страницы
- « первая
- ‹ предыдущая
- …
- 4
- 5
- 6
- 7
- 8
- …
- следующая ›
- последняя »